Use Create a Password Reset Disk Feature on Windows 7

Windows comes with a feature that also allows you to create a Windows 7 password reset disk. However, this approach has two limitations that you need to understand before you create it:

Notice:
1. You can only create a password reset disk for the current computer.
2. Create your password before you forget it. If you have forgotten your password and are locked out of your computer, you still need to choose EaseUS Partition Master.

Here are the steps on how to create it:

Step 1: Insert a certificated USB flash drive into your Windows 7 computer.

Step 2: Type "Password reset" in the search box and select Create password reset disk.

Step 3: When the Forgot Password Wizard window appears, click Next.

windows 7 password reset

Step 4: Choose the target USB flash drive and click Next.

Step 5: After the Forgot Password Wizard finishes creating the reset disk, click Next and then click Finish.

After creation, save it properly. Don't forget where you put it. When you forget your Windows 7 password, you can take it out and reset your Windows 7 password using the following steps:

Reset Windows 7 Password Using a Password Reset Disk

  1. First, insert the USB flash drive storing the Windows 7 boot files. After you enter the wrong password, you will see a "Reset password" option — click it.
  2. The Password Reset Wizard window will appear. Click "Next."
  3. Go to the drop-down menu, choose the password reset USB, and click "Next."
  4. Type your new password and leave a hint. Click "Next," then "Finish."
  5. Then, log in with your new password.

1. How can I create a password reset disk on Windows 7?

To complete these steps, a removable media (like a USB flash drive) is required.

  1. Create a password for your current account.
  2. Click Control Panel > Choose User Accounts > Click Create a password reset disk.
  3. Click Next.
  4. Select your USB drive. Click Next.
  5. Input the current user account password. Then choose Next.
  6. Wait a few seconds until the creation progress is completed. Then click Next.
  7. When the creation is finished, a file named userkey.psw will appear on the USB drive.

2. How do I log into Windows 7 if I forgot my password?

You can easily access Windows 7 PC again if you create a Windows 7 password reset disk in advance. Here is how:

  • First, insert the USB flash drive with the reset disk. 
  • Type in the wrong password, and you will see a "Reset password" option — click it.
  • The Password Reset Wizard interface will appear after that. Click "Next."
  • Click the drop-down menu, select the password reset disk, and click "Next."
  • Enter your new password and a hint. Click "Next," then "Finish."
  • Finally, log in with the new password.

3. How do you reset a Windows 7 password without a USB?

If you forgot the Windows 7 password and don't have a USB flash drive nearby, follow these steps:

Step 1. Start your computer. When you see the startup window, press and hold the power button for at least 5 seconds to force the computer to shut down.

Step 2. Then, turn on your computer again, and it will ask you whether you want to initiate startup repair or start Windows normally. Select Start Startup Repair (recommended).

Step 3. Startup Repair will start. Click Cancel to refuse to restore your computer.

Step 3. Wait for the startup repair tool to diagnose your computer. When finished, click View issue details.

Step 4. At the end of the column, click the last link to read Microsoft's offline privacy statement.

Step 5. In the Notepad window, click the File menu and select Open.

Step 6. In the new dialog box, change the Files of type option to All Files. Browse C:\windows\system32\sethc.exe. and rename this file as a backup file like "sethc-copy."

Step 7. In the same folder, rename cmd.exe to sethc.exe.

Step 8. Then, close all dialog boxes and let the computer restart.

Step 9. When you see the Windows login screen again, press the Shift key five times to open the Command Prompt window.

Step 10. You can then type the following command to reset your forgotten Windows 7 password:

Net User Username new_password

Step 11. Finally, close the command prompt, and you can access Windows 7 using your new password.
